SEO技术

SEO技术

Products

当前位置:首页 > SEO技术 >

如何巧妙在网站嵌入百度地图,提升用户体验?

96SEO 2025-08-23 22:36 29


在栏目里找到或点击打开。点击进入,进入插件与工具选项页面 点击【地图......

:为什么嵌入百度地图能提升用户体验?

作为网站开发者, 我们常常面临一个核心挑战:如何在提供功能的一边,确保用户获得流畅、直观的交互体验?嵌入百度地图正是解决这一难题的利器。想象一下 用户访问你的网站时不仅能看到文字信息,还能实时查看位置、规划路线,这种直观性大大降低了认知负荷。百度地图作为国内领先的地图服务,提供了强大的API支持,让开发者能轻松集成到网站中。用户体验优化不是可有可无的装饰, 而是决定用户留存的关键——数据显示,集成地图的网站用户停留时间平均增加30%,转化率提升20%。本文将手把手教你从技术实现到策略优化,确保你的网站地图既实用又高效。记住用户需求始终是第一位的,技术只是工具。

怎样在网站中加入百度地图

技术步骤:一步步嵌入百度地图

步骤1:获取百度地图API密钥

万事开头难, 但别担心,获取API密钥是基础中的基础。先说说访问百度LBS开放平台官网,用你的百度账号登录。在控制台, 点击“创建应用”,选择“浏览器端”类型,输入应用名称,并设置回调域名——这很重要,确保你的域名能平安调用API。完成后平台会生成一个AK,这就是你的密钥。记住密钥要妥善保管,避免泄露。这个密钥是所有地图功能的“通行证”,没有它,后续代码都无法运行。开发者小白可能觉得繁琐,但这是必要的平安措施。

步骤2:引入API并创建地图容器

拿到密钥后下一步是将其嵌入你的网站代码。在HTML文件中,使用 这里 v=3.0指定了API版本,确保使用最新功能。接着, 创建一个

元素作为地图容器,设置其ID和样式,比如:
这个容器的大小和位置决定了地图的显示区域。使用CSS设置width:100%确保响应式,height固定值避免布局混乱。作为开发者,我建议给容器添加边框或背景色,这样在加载时用户能感知到地图位置。

步骤3:初始化地图并添加基本功能

现在用JavaScript初始化地图。创建一个脚本标签, 编写如下代码:

这段代码定义了地图实例、中心点和缩放级别。enableScrollWheelZoom让用户能用鼠标滚轮放大缩小,提升交互性。测试时确保在浏览器中打开,地图能正常显示。如果遇到问题,检查密钥是否正确,回调域名是否匹配。开发者常犯的错误是忽略版本兼容性,建议始终使用最新API,避免旧版本的平安漏洞。

步骤4:自定义地图样式和添加标记

地图不是千篇一律的,自定义能强化品牌体验。百度地图支持自定义样式,通过JSON配置实现。比方说 创建一个样式文件:var styleJson = ; map.setMapStyle; 这段代码将水体颜色改为深蓝,营造专业感。

记住样式和标记要简洁,避免过度设计干扰用户。作为经验之谈,测试不同设备,确保标记在小屏幕上可见。

添加标记更简单:使用BMap.Marker类。比方说:var marker = new BMap.Marker; // 创建标记 map.addOverlay; // 添加到地图 标记可以点击,添加信息窗口:var infoWindow = new BMap.InfoWindow; marker.addEventListener{ map.openInfoWindow; }); 这让用户点击标记时弹出提示。

用户体验优化:让地图更友好

响应式设计:适配所有设备

响应式设计是必须的。使用CSS媒体查询调整地图容器大小:@media { #map { height: 300px; } } 这确保在手机上地图高度适中。JavaScript中, 监听窗口变化,地图级别:window.onresize = function{ map.getContainer.style.width = "100%"; map.getContainer.style.height = "auto"; map.resize; }; 这样,用户无论在桌面还是手机,都能舒适浏览。

案例显示,响应式地图使移动端跳出率下降15%。开发者提示:避免固定像素值,用百分比或em单位,确保弹性布局。

加载速度优化:避免用户等待

慢速加载是用户体验杀手。百度地图API较大,使用懒加载技术,只在用户需要时加载。比方说 在滚动到地图位置时触发:var mapLoaded = false; window.addEventListener { if { initializeMap; // 初始化地图函数 mapLoaded = true; } }); 一边,启用缓存,减少重复请求。

在服务器端设置HTTP缓存头,或使用Service Worker。代码示例:if { navigator.serviceWorker.register; } 在sw.js中缓存API文件。还有啊,压缩图片和脚本,用CDN分发。数据表明,优化后地图加载时间从3秒降至1秒,用户满意度提升25%。记住速度优先,功能次之。

交互性增强:让地图“活”起来

交互是提升体验的核心。添加动画效果, 如标记点击时的弹跳:

marker.setAnimation;
集成路线规划功能,让用户输入起点和终点:
var driving = new BMap.DrivingRoute(map, {
    renderOptions: {map: map, autoViewport: true}
});
driving.search;
这会显示驾车路线。无障碍访问也不能忽视,添加ARIA属性:
帮助屏幕阅读器用户理解内容。开发者经验:测试键盘导航,确保用户能用Tab键操作。案例中,交互优化使地图使用率上升40%,用户反馈更积极。

无障碍访问:包容所有用户

用户体验应覆盖所有人,包括残障用户。使用ARIA角色和状态,如: 这是一个交互式地图,显示位置信息。使用方向键导航。 提供键盘快捷键,如方向键移动地图。在CSS中隐藏非文本内容:.sr-only { position: absolute; width: 1px; height: 1px; padding: 0; margin: -1px; overflow: hidden; clip: rect; white-space: nowrap; border-width: 0; } 这确保屏幕阅读器能读取描述。

数据支持,无障碍优化使残障用户访问量增加20%。作为开发者,我们应始终考虑包容性,技术为所有人服务。

SEO优化策略:让地图被搜索引擎发现

确保地图可索引

地图内容不应被搜索引擎忽略。添加结构化数据,使用JSON-LD格式。比方说标记位置信息:

这帮助Google理解地图内容。一边,在HTML中添加语义化标签,如包裹地图,并

标题描述。开发者提示:避免纯JS生成内容,确保关键信息在HTML中可见。案例中,SEO优化使地图页面搜索排名提升10%,流量增长。

性能与移动端适配

SEO和性能息息相关。优化图片加载, 用WebP格式,并添加懒加载属性:

移动端适配上,使用视口meta标签:
确保地图缩放友好。还有啊,减少HTTP请求,合并CSS和JS文件。数据表明,移动友好页面跳出率低18%。记住搜索引擎优先奖励快速、响应式的网站。

案例分析:优化前后对比

案例背景

以一个本地餐饮网站为例, 原地图嵌入简单但粗糙:固定大小、无标记、加载慢。用户反馈“找不到位置”、“地图卡顿”。我们应用上述技术:获取新API密钥, 添加响应式容器,初始化地图,插入自定义样式和标记,并启用懒加载和无障碍功能。代码上,引入最新API,添加结构化数据,并优化CSS。

优化效果

优化后 地图加载时间从4秒缩短到1.5秒,移动端适配完美。用户停留时间增加35%,转化率提升25%。交互性增强,如点击标记显示餐厅详情,用户满意度调查评分从3.5升至4.8。SEO方面页面在“北京餐厅”搜索中排名上升3位。这证明,技术细节与用户体验结合,能带来实际商业价值。开发者启示:持续测试,迭代优化,用户反馈是最佳指南。

用户体验至上, 技术赋能

嵌入百度地图不是简单的复制粘贴,而是精心设计的过程。从获取API密钥到优化加载速度,从响应式设计到SEO策略,每一步都关乎用户体验。作为开发者,我们应始终以用户需求为出发点——地图不是技术展示,而是解决用户痛点的工具。记住优化永无止境:关注百度API更新,持续测试不同设备,收集用户反馈。到头来一个巧妙集成的地图,能将你的网站从普通变为卓越。技术是手段,用户体验才是目标。现在动手实践吧,让每个用户都能轻松找到他们的目的地!


标签: 地图

SEO优化服务概述

作为专业的SEO优化服务提供商,我们致力于通过科学、系统的搜索引擎优化策略,帮助企业在百度、Google等搜索引擎中获得更高的排名和流量。我们的服务涵盖网站结构优化、内容优化、技术SEO和链接建设等多个维度。

百度官方合作伙伴 白帽SEO技术 数据驱动优化 效果长期稳定

SEO优化核心服务

网站技术SEO

  • 网站结构优化 - 提升网站爬虫可访问性
  • 页面速度优化 - 缩短加载时间,提高用户体验
  • 移动端适配 - 确保移动设备友好性
  • HTTPS安全协议 - 提升网站安全性与信任度
  • 结构化数据标记 - 增强搜索结果显示效果

内容优化服务

  • 关键词研究与布局 - 精准定位目标关键词
  • 高质量内容创作 - 原创、专业、有价值的内容
  • Meta标签优化 - 提升点击率和相关性
  • 内容更新策略 - 保持网站内容新鲜度
  • 多媒体内容优化 - 图片、视频SEO优化

外链建设策略

  • 高质量外链获取 - 权威网站链接建设
  • 品牌提及监控 - 追踪品牌在线曝光
  • 行业目录提交 - 提升网站基础权威
  • 社交媒体整合 - 增强内容传播力
  • 链接质量分析 - 避免低质量链接风险

SEO服务方案对比

服务项目 基础套餐 标准套餐 高级定制
关键词优化数量 10-20个核心词 30-50个核心词+长尾词 80-150个全方位覆盖
内容优化 基础页面优化 全站内容优化+每月5篇原创 个性化内容策略+每月15篇原创
技术SEO 基本技术检查 全面技术优化+移动适配 深度技术重构+性能优化
外链建设 每月5-10条 每月20-30条高质量外链 每月50+条多渠道外链
数据报告 月度基础报告 双周详细报告+分析 每周深度报告+策略调整
效果保障 3-6个月见效 2-4个月见效 1-3个月快速见效

SEO优化实施流程

我们的SEO优化服务遵循科学严谨的流程,确保每一步都基于数据分析和行业最佳实践:

1

网站诊断分析

全面检测网站技术问题、内容质量、竞争对手情况,制定个性化优化方案。

2

关键词策略制定

基于用户搜索意图和商业目标,制定全面的关键词矩阵和布局策略。

3

技术优化实施

解决网站技术问题,优化网站结构,提升页面速度和移动端体验。

4

内容优化建设

创作高质量原创内容,优化现有页面,建立内容更新机制。

5

外链建设推广

获取高质量外部链接,建立品牌在线影响力,提升网站权威度。

6

数据监控调整

持续监控排名、流量和转化数据,根据效果调整优化策略。

SEO优化常见问题

SEO优化一般需要多长时间才能看到效果?
SEO是一个渐进的过程,通常需要3-6个月才能看到明显效果。具体时间取决于网站现状、竞争程度和优化强度。我们的标准套餐一般在2-4个月内开始显现效果,高级定制方案可能在1-3个月内就能看到初步成果。
你们使用白帽SEO技术还是黑帽技术?
我们始终坚持使用白帽SEO技术,遵循搜索引擎的官方指南。我们的优化策略注重长期效果和可持续性,绝不使用任何可能导致网站被惩罚的违规手段。作为百度官方合作伙伴,我们承诺提供安全、合规的SEO服务。
SEO优化后效果能持续多久?
通过我们的白帽SEO策略获得的排名和流量具有长期稳定性。一旦网站达到理想排名,只需适当的维护和更新,效果可以持续数年。我们提供优化后维护服务,确保您的网站长期保持竞争优势。
你们提供SEO优化效果保障吗?
我们提供基于数据的SEO效果承诺。根据服务套餐不同,我们承诺在约定时间内将核心关键词优化到指定排名位置,或实现约定的自然流量增长目标。所有承诺都会在服务合同中明确约定,并提供详细的KPI衡量标准。

SEO优化效果数据

基于我们服务的客户数据统计,平均优化效果如下:

+85%
自然搜索流量提升
+120%
关键词排名数量
+60%
网站转化率提升
3-6月
平均见效周期

行业案例 - 制造业

  • 优化前:日均自然流量120,核心词无排名
  • 优化6个月后:日均自然流量950,15个核心词首页排名
  • 效果提升:流量增长692%,询盘量增加320%

行业案例 - 电商

  • 优化前:月均自然订单50单,转化率1.2%
  • 优化4个月后:月均自然订单210单,转化率2.8%
  • 效果提升:订单增长320%,转化率提升133%

行业案例 - 教育

  • 优化前:月均咨询量35个,主要依赖付费广告
  • 优化5个月后:月均咨询量180个,自然流量占比65%
  • 效果提升:咨询量增长414%,营销成本降低57%

为什么选择我们的SEO服务

专业团队

  • 10年以上SEO经验专家带队
  • 百度、Google认证工程师
  • 内容创作、技术开发、数据分析多领域团队
  • 持续培训保持技术领先

数据驱动

  • 自主研发SEO分析工具
  • 实时排名监控系统
  • 竞争对手深度分析
  • 效果可视化报告

透明合作

  • 清晰的服务内容和价格
  • 定期进展汇报和沟通
  • 效果数据实时可查
  • 灵活的合同条款

我们的SEO服务理念

我们坚信,真正的SEO优化不仅仅是追求排名,而是通过提供优质内容、优化用户体验、建立网站权威,最终实现可持续的业务增长。我们的目标是与客户建立长期合作关系,共同成长。

提交需求或反馈

Demand feedback